From 6bdc4ebedd16bc2102edc4bfbc63c76c7c130ef0 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Hal Finkel Date: Thu, 27 Mar 2014 22:22:48 +0000 Subject: [PowerPC] Fix v2f64 vector extract and related patterns First, v2f64 vector extract had not been declared legal (and so the existing patterns were not being used). Second, the patterns for that, and for scalar_to_vector, should really be a regclass copy, not a subregister operation, because the VSX registers directly hold both the vector and scalar data. git-svn-id: https://llvm.org/svn/llvm-project/llvm/trunk@204971 91177308-0d34-0410-b5e6-96231b3b80d8 --- lib/Target/PowerPC/PPCISelLowering.cpp | 1 + 1 file changed, 1 insertion(+) (limited to 'lib/Target/PowerPC/PPCISelLowering.cpp') diff --git a/lib/Target/PowerPC/PPCISelLowering.cpp b/lib/Target/PowerPC/PPCISelLowering.cpp index 16ff0eb7d7..1c19160c9c 100644 --- a/lib/Target/PowerPC/PPCISelLowering.cpp +++ b/lib/Target/PowerPC/PPCISelLowering.cpp @@ -535,6 +535,7 @@ PPCTargetLowering::PPCTargetLowering(PPCTargetMachine &TM) if (Subtarget->hasVSX()) { setOperationAction(ISD::SCALAR_TO_VECTOR, MVT::v2f64, Legal); + setOperationAction(ISD::EXTRACT_VECTOR_ELT, MVT::v2f64, Legal); setOperationAction(ISD::FFLOOR, MVT::v2f64, Legal); setOperationAction(ISD::FCEIL, MVT::v2f64, Legal); -- cgit v1.2.3
